The Anatomy of a Shift

A shift works by repositioning fielders based on statistical analysis of where a specific hitter hits the ball. If a right-handed hitter pulls 70% of his ground balls to the left side of the diamond (the shortstop/second base area), the defense can position shortstop and second baseman on the left side of second base, leaving the right side heavily undefended. Why Shifts Work

The effectiveness of shifts is grounded in math. If a hitter pulls 75% of his ground balls, the defense can position three fielders (shortstop, second baseman, and first baseman) in the pull zone and still cover the other zones adequately because the hitter rarely hits the ball there. This means the defense is trading coverage of rarely-hit zones for additional coverage of frequently-hit zones—a net defensive advantage that shows up in reduced batting average on balls in play.

Analytics has made this possible by quantifying hitter tendencies with precision that wasn't previously available. Before TrackMan and Statcast, coaches knew intuitively that certain hitters pulled the ball more than others. Now they know the exact percentage of ground balls pulled, the exact spray angles, and the exact probability of a hit based on where a ball is hit. This precision makes shifts far more targeted and effective than the "guess pitches" of previous eras.

How to Attack the Shift as a Hitter

The fundamental answer is: hit the ball where they aren't. This sounds simple but requires discipline and skill. Here are the main approaches:

The Opposite-Field Approach

The most effective counter to a shift is to simply hit the ball the other way. If the defense has shifted to your pull side, take the pitch you can drive to the opposite field. This requires patience (waiting for a pitch you can hit to that part of the field), discipline (not trying to pull everything), and skill (having a swing path that can drive balls the other way).

This approach requires mental discipline because it often means accepting strikes that you would normally drive to the pull side. A pitch middle-in that you'd normally pull might become a pitch you go the other way with. This is a learned adjustment, not a natural instinct for most hitters.

Patience and Pitch Selection

Sometimes the best way to beat a shift is to lay off pitches you can't drive to the opposite field. A pitch on the inner third that you'd normally pull is a potential ground ball out against a shift. Taking those pitches, getting ahead in the count, and waiting for something you can hit to the opposite field is often the highest-percentage approach.

When Shifts Are Most Effective

Shifts are most effective against hitters with extreme pull tendencies—players who rarely hit the ball the opposite way or up the middle. High-strikeout, high-power hitters are common shift targets because their game is built around pulling the ball with authority. The shift neutralizes their power by forcing them to beat the defense or hit a weaker, opposite-field shot.

Shifts are least effective against hitters who naturally use the whole field. The hitter who hits 40% of his ground balls to the opposite field makes a traditional shift nearly impossible because covering the pull side leaves the opposite side wide open.
